Ruby Wedding Bands
A love eternal, rendered in ruby
Conceived as bespoke wedding bands, these rings unite classical proportion with material clarity. Shallow baguette-cut rubies, selected for depth of colour and composure, form the central axis of each design.
Two interpretations articulate distinct sensibilities. One band is framed by lateral brilliant cut diamonds, introducing a restrained rhythm of light. The other remains pared back, its polished gold rails emphasising form, continuity, and touch.
The rubies were sourced through a master lapidary in Portugal for their material presence and precision of cut. Diamonds, ethically acquired in Antwerp, bring clarity and balance. Each pair is realised as a considered union of craft, restraint, and lasting intention.

Helen Orbit Ring
A jewel to honour a name and a legacy
Conceived as a bespoke commission, the Helen Orbit Ring centres on an H colour rose-cut diamond, chosen for its connection to the recipient and for the clarity of its presence.
The stone is held within a platinum collet and set into a smooth gold torus, allowing the whiteness of the diamond to read with calm precision. A slender twist of brilliant-cut diamonds traces the form, bringing a measured glint to the curve.
Every element is resolved through proportion, finish, and a disciplined attention to detail, so that the piece carries its meaning through material integrity.
